HyperWorks汽车B-柱网格变形

在这一节,将练习如何使用变形域,实现汽车 B-柱有限元模型的网格变形。

图 7-13 网格变形前后的 B 柱模型

Step01:读取并查看模型。

打开模型文件 Exercise_7c.hm。

Step02:创建变形域。

(1) 通过路径 HyperMorph > Morph Volumes > Create,进入创建变形域页面。

(2) 将创建方式切换到 pick on screen。

(3) 在 handle placement 中,选择 corners only。

(4) 勾选 auto-tangent 。

(5) 按下图方式,选择并创建包含若干个控制柄的变形域。

图 7-14 选择点创建变形体

Step03:切分变形域。

(1) 选择 split/combine 子菜单。

(2) 选择 split mvols : by edges。

(3) 按下图模式,选择近似标识 1 的位置,对变形域进行切分。

图 7-15 变形域切分位置

(4) 点击 split。

则原有变形域被切分为两个新的变形域。

(5) 按照上述步骤,在上图中标识 2 或近似位置,进行第二次切分。两次切分应最终生成三个首尾相接的较小的变形域。

Step04:对 B 柱模型进行网格变形。

(1) 在 HyperMorph 界面下,选择 Morph ,然后选择 move handles。

(2) 将移动控制柄类型置为 translate。

(3) 在 direction 中选择 along xyz。

(4) 按下列内容填入移动距离 。

X = 0

Y = 100.00

Z = 0

(5) 按下图内容,选中待移动的控制柄。

图 7-16 选择待移动的控制柄

(6) 点击 morph。

旋转模型,可以看到,该模型的网格形态在网格变形后发生了明显的变化。通过网格变形技术,B 柱的设计方案得到了更新。值得关注的是,由于采用了创建局部变形域,移动控制柄的方式进行了网格变形,因此,由网格变形导致的单元质量下降的现象得到了有效控制。


【近期内容】

HyperMesh宝典: 苹果、雪花、蒲公英竟然可以

HyperMesh宝典:和你聊聊分块的艺术

HyperMesh宝典:你也可以来做二次开发

相关推荐
DisonTangor几秒前
DeepSeek-OCR 2: 视觉因果流
人工智能·开源·aigc·ocr·deepseek
薛定谔的猫19825 分钟前
二十一、基于 Hugging Face Transformers 实现中文情感分析情感分析
人工智能·自然语言处理·大模型 训练 调优
发哥来了12 分钟前
《AI视频生成技术原理剖析及金管道·图生视频的应用实践》
人工智能
我科绝伦(Huanhuan Zhou)15 分钟前
脚本再升级,兼容Oracle 26ai一键安装
数据库·oracle
数智联AI团队24 分钟前
AI搜索引领开源大模型新浪潮,技术创新重塑信息检索未来格局
人工智能·开源
期待のcode30 分钟前
原子操作类LongAdder
java·开发语言
不懒不懒37 分钟前
【线性 VS 逻辑回归:一篇讲透两种核心回归模型】
人工智能·机器学习
野生绿箭侠1 小时前
Ncos 2.3.2 版本集成达梦数据库
数据库
冰西瓜6001 小时前
从项目入手机器学习——(四)特征工程(简单特征探索)
人工智能·机器学习
Ryan老房1 小时前
未来已来-AI标注工具的下一个10年
人工智能·yolo·目标检测·ai